Northeastern Pig-Killing DishNortheastern pork slaughter dish is a traditional rural Northeast Chinese cuisine, primarily made with fatty pork, blood sausage, and pickled cabbage. The preparation involves boiling the fatty pork and steaming the blood sausage, then stewing them together with pickled cabbage to preserve the original flavors.
Spicy Pork Intestines Stir-fryDry Pot Pig Intestines is a dish primarily made with pig intestines, stir-fried with various spices and vegetables. First, the intestines are thoroughly cleaned and cut into segments, then stir-fried together with seasonings until golden and crispy. Finally, seasoning ingredients are added and stirred evenly to create a dish that is fragrant and rich in texture.
Yangzhou Fried RiceYangzhou fried rice is made primarily with rice, stir-fried with ingredients such as eggs, ham, shrimp, and green peas. First, the ingredients are stir-fried to half-cooked, then rice is added and stir-fried together, finally seasoning is added.
Onion and Wood Ear MushroomOnion and black fungus is a dish primarily made with onions and black fungus. Slice or cut the onion, soak and blanch the black fungus beforehand, then stir-fry both together with appropriate seasonings. Common basic ingredients used in preparation include oil, salt, and soy sauce to preserve the natural flavors of the ingredients.
Stir-fried Pig IntestinesStir-fried intestines is a Chinese dish primarily made with pork intestines. First, the intestines are boiled until cooked, then cut into segments. Next, they are stir-fried with seasonings until the surface becomes glossy and the color shines.

Old Street Pressure Cooker Three-Color Big CarpFresh big carp with three-color peppers (green, red, yellow) and ginger garlic, slow-cooked in a pressure pot for tender, flavorful meat and rich broth.
Old Street Premium Pork Killing DishFresh pork, including belly, lean meat, and blood, is prepared using traditional methods such as stewing and braising. The broth is rich, the meat tender and soft, served with pickled mustard greens and vermicelli for a distinctive flavor.
Corn Soup with Egg FlowersCorn and egg soup is a dish made primarily with corn kernels and eggs. Boil corn with water or broth, slowly pour in beaten eggs while stirring to form egg flowers, then season with salt. Simple to prepare with a smooth texture.
Stewed Fish Offal in SauceA Chinese dish made by stewing fish offal such as fish stomach, roe, and intestines with fermented bean paste and seasonings until tender and flavorful.
Sweet and Sour PorkGuobaorou is a traditional dish made primarily from pork tenderloin. The meat is sliced and marinated, then deep-fried in hot oil until golden and crispy. It is then stir-fried with a sweet and sour sauce made from sugar and vinegar, ensuring each piece of meat is evenly coated with the sauce.
Spicy Shredded Pork HeartA Sichuan dish made by shredding boiled pork heart and stir-frying it with chili and spices for a spicy, flavorful bite.
